Mr. James York of Silerton departed this life Thursday, May 3, 2012 at his home at the age of 70 years, 10 months and 7 days.
Mr. York was born in McNairy County on June 26, 1941 to the late William Edward "Button" and Beulah Betha Milstead York. He served his country in the United States Army from 1963 to 1965 and worked in the timber industry prior to retirement. He lived in the Silerton area for the past 12 years and had attended Silerton Baptist Church in the past.
As survivors, he leaves a son, James E. (Bo) York, Jr. of Middleton; two daughters, Jeanette Wilson of Middleton and Denise Vaughn of Middleton; a sister, Betty York Sands of Phenix City, AL; a brother, Larry Neal York of Silerton; and several grandchildren, nieces and nephews.
In addition to his parents, he is preceded in death by a daughter, Janice Marie, and three sisters, Laura Ann York Davis, Nettie Mae Whitten and Cortia Lee York.
